The current minimum wage of $7.25 is lower than it was in 1968, when adjusted for inflation. The minimum wage for waiters has not changed from $2.13 since 1991. Both of these should be increased. The minimum wage should be increased to $9.50 an hour and indexed to inflation. Plus the minimum wage of tip earners should be fixed to at least 50% of the minimum wage. Increasing the minimum wage is crucial for low income earners since more than 75% of minimum wage earners are over the age of 20.
